Subject: Safe lock replacement — Harwick Annex

Dispatch,

The replacement lock for the records safe at Harwick Annex arrived from Veldane Security this morning. Unit is boxed, sealed, and logged under the repairs ledger. It goes out tomorrow on the first run; Morrow signs it out at our end. The hand-over instruction below is confidential and must be followed exactly.

drop instructions, hahip-badug: the quenox ralath courier leaves the kaseth fraiel rusiel tameth belys istdor ralion giliel ledger at gate 7830 under passcode 165413

### Catalog cache invalidation

Quick heads-up: the Pinebarrow catalog caches product records for 10 minutes, but price changes need to land faster. That's why we fire an explicit invalidation call to the Emberline cache service whenever a merchant saves an edit. To run invalidations from your dev box, you'll authenticate with the key below.

API key for tawep-kaweg: vxb11-Q0XwlAhDqhw

Shards the Quillgate profile store by stable user hash across 16 partitions. Plugin authors: the `ProfileClient` API is unchanged, but cross-user scans now fan out and may return partial pages under load. Use the new cursor format; old cursors are rejected after the migration window. Write latency should drop; batch reads may rise slightly. The shard-routing constants your plugins may need to mirror are listed below.

tuning constants:
QUOTAS = {
    "druok": 828,
    "kaseth": 589,
    "istdor": 109,
    "istael": 310,
    "wenox": 104,
}

Handover note — Tumblebay locker access flow

Ricarda, I'm passing you the Tumblebay laundry-locker access flow before my leave. The PIN issuance service now signs locker grants with the staging key; production rollout is gated on your security review. Note the grant TTL was shortened to 15 minutes after the Holloway audit. If the admin vault times out during testing, unseal it with the recovery passphrase noted below.

strongbox words: oliael-gilax-lamael